python中如何判断对象相等
发表于:2025-01-20 作者:千家信息网编辑
千家信息网最后更新 2025年01月20日,这篇文章主要为大家展示了"python中如何判断对象相等",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"python中如何判断对象相等"这篇文章吧。pyth
千家信息网最后更新 2025年01月20日python中如何判断对象相等
这篇文章主要为大家展示了"python中如何判断对象相等",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"python中如何判断对象相等"这篇文章吧。
python中如何判断对象相等
首先是C#中字符串的==和equal方法。"==" :
对于内置值类型而言, == 判断两个内存值是否相等。
对于用户自定义的值类型而言(Struct), == 需要重载,否则不能使用。
对于引用类型而言,默认是同一引用才返回true,但是系统重载了很多引用类型的 == (比如下文提到的string),所以c#中引用类型的比较并不建议使用 ==。"equals" :
对于值类型而言, 内存相等才返回true。
对于引用类型而言,指向同一个引用才算相等。
但是比较特殊的是字符串String,是一个特殊的引用型类型,在C#语言中,重载了string的equals()方法,使string对象用起来就像是值类型一样。python中的 ==
python中的对象包含三要素:id, type, valueid 用来标识唯一一个对象,type标识对象的类型,value用来设置对象的值。is 判断是否是一个对象,使用id来判断的。
== 是判断a对象的值是否是b对象的值,默认调用它的__eq__方法。
python是什么意思
Python是一种跨平台的、具有解释性、编译性、互动性和面向对象的脚本语言,其最初的设计是用于编写自动化脚本,随着版本的不断更新和新功能的添加,常用于用于开发独立的项目和大型项目。
以上是"python中如何判断对象相等"这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注行业资讯频道!
对象
类型
内容
方法
篇文章
特殊
内存
字符
字符串
标识
脚本
语言
项目
C#
学习
帮助
下文
不断
两个
互动性
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
易语言替换多个数据库
为什么突然登陆不了服务器
吉林学校卫星授时服务器
医院网络安全责任书个人
机架式服务器噪音
中国网络安全+发展趋势
服务器无响应是运营商的问题吗
国内网络安全产品市场分析
戴尔云服务器
浙江农信软件开发岗待遇和发展
浦东新区软件开发企业招聘
龙口微信公众号软件开发公司
网络技术培训优缺点
网络安全治理小组
软件开发设计物理吗
2021安庆市网络安全宣传周
智慧电梯软件开发解决方案
一款软件开发到商业卖的过程
兴业银行软件开发岗
深圳erp软件开发价格
数据库如何存储不规则的数据
被病毒攻击和软件开发商
郑州用什么交友软件开发
数据库更新查询的三要素
应用程序和服务器区别
局域网必须用服务器吗
杭州市政务云网络技术规范
宣传护苗网络安全课
威海便民平台软件开发公司
u盘装服务器系统教程